How do you clean copper ornaments?

Published in Copper Cleaning 1 min read

You can effectively clean copper ornaments using baking soda. Here's a simple method:

Cleaning with Baking Soda

This method is gentle and often sufficient for lightly tarnished copper.

  1. Soaking: Submerge the copper ornament in a mixture of boiling water and baking soda. This allows the baking soda to loosen the tarnish without harsh rubbing.

  2. Soaping: After soaking, wash the ornament with mild dish soap and water to remove any remaining residue.

  3. Rinsing and Drying: Thoroughly rinse the ornament with clean water and carefully dry it with a soft cloth. This prevents water spots and further tarnishing.
